ReServe is primarily a 1-way interface, meaning that group activity is meant to be done almost exclusively from ReServe. Changes done in ReServe will flow to and overwrite anything in Chorum for a booked group that does not match what is in ReServe. Booking activity still flows freely between both systems.
All bookings fall into one of two categories - either a transient An individual booking not associated with a group. or a group
A collection of multiple guest bookings together for the same (or similar) date range as part of the same organization or event. stay. While all individual bookings can generally be managed directly from the Reservations module no matter their type, for best results its recommended to handle all group related activity using the Groups module. From this module, you can easily manage all inventory blocks, bookings, and rates for guests associated with a given group instead of needing to access and update each booking individually.
The groups module itself only features two menus - one for creating group bookings (New Group), and one for finding an existing group (Group Booking). Most of the time you spend in this module will instead be inside each group booking, whether you are creating a new one or updating an existing one.
